παραλύω

G. Abbott-Smith's A Manual Greek Lexicon of the New Testament

παρα-λύω,

[in LXX: Je 6:24, 27:43, Ez 21:7 (12) (רפה), etc.;]

1. to loose from the side, set free.

2. to weaken, enfeeble; pass., to be enfeebled, esp. by a paralytic stroke: Lk 5:18, 24, Ac 8:79:33, He 12:12(LXX).†
